Valve body and timer out of synchronisation
Synchronize valve body and timer
Control v
alve fails to draw brine
Refer to problem “Valve fails to draw brine”
Decreasing exchange capacity of resin
Clean or replace resin bed
Loss of resin

Improper
re
fill time setting
Verify that
re
fill time corresponds to the proper salt
level and amount of resin
Missing refill flow control
Verify that
refill
flow control is installed and
properly sized
Leak from
control valve to brine tank
Clean or replace brine tee on control valve
Check synchronisation between valve body and
timer
Salt
taste in treated
water
Excessive water in brine tank
Refer to problem “Excessive water in brine tank”
Injector undersized
Verify injector selection
and operating pressure
Improper brine/slow rinse time setting
Verify that brine/slow rinse time corresponds to the
proper salt level and amount of resin
Loss of water pressure
Mineral or iron build
-
up in resin tank
Clean resin bed and control valve; increase
regeneration frequency
Plugged lower and/or upper distributor
Verify that distributors are free of debris
